Description
Contributing buildings in the district were constructed from 1882 to 1885.[2] Records remain of buildings on Water Street dating back at least as far as 1857,[3] one year after the founding of West Eau Claire, about one half mile to the north. It is located directly across from the main campus of the University of Wisconsin-Eau Claire.
